**Provide a "repr()"-like function for Django model objects.**
"""
# noinspection PyUnresolvedReferences
from django.core.exceptions import ObjectDoesNotExist
[docs]def modelrepr(instance) -> str:
"""
Default ``repr`` version of a Django model object, for debugging.
"""
elements = []
# noinspection PyProtectedMember
for f in instance._meta.get_fields():
# https://docs.djangoproject.com/en/2.0/ref/models/meta/
if f.auto_created:
continue
if f.is_relation and f.related_model is None:
continue
fieldname = f.name
try:
value = repr(getattr(instance, fieldname))
except ObjectDoesNotExist:
value = "<RelatedObjectDoesNotExist>"
elements.append(f"{fieldname}={value}")
return f"<{type(instance).__name__} <{', '.join(elements)}>>"
# - type(instance).__name__ gives the Python class name from an instance
# - ... as does ModelClass.__name__ but we don't have that directly here
# - instance._meta.model_name gives a lower-case version
